You'll wish to utilize a high-quality brush with natural bristles to apply stain; nylon/poly bristle brushes do not function also with oil-based products like stains. Start on the brink, doing simply a couple of boards each time, as well as after that an usage roller or pad to obtain the larger areas in between.

Simply established apart at the very least 4 hrs on one browse this site day to cleanse your deck, as well as one more 4 hrs a number of days later to discolor it. The expense of renewing an average-size deck is about $250, consisting of tools, products as well as the stress washer rental.

A stress washer will certainly scour away dust as well as contaminants instilled in the timber at the exact same time it sprays on a deck stripper to wipe previous finishes. Rent a stress washing machine deck cleaner from a residence facility or rental facility. A pressure setting of 1,000 to 1,200 psi is ideal.

Rent a system that enables for the consumption of chemical cleansers (deck pole dancer and also wood brightener) so you can spray them on via the stick. We utilized salt hydroxide as the deck stripper.

Lots of discolorations are oil-based, having alkyd materials, linseed oil or tung oil or a mixture of the 3. These spots permeate the timber extra deeply than water-based discolorations, however they can discolor much faster. Water-based discolorations may last much longer, but they call for even more site prep work to prepare the timber to take in the stain.

If pressure-treated woods are used, stain seeps right into the deck, ending up being a part of the deck as opposed to an added layer, which indicates that it won't chip, crack or flake. On the other hand, paint see post does not flex as the wood of the deck expands and also acquires in response to warm, cold and also wetness, which can lead to peeling off as well as additional upkeep throughout the year.

Stain commonly just requires one coat, as well as it can consist of a sealer to offer you a secured and tarnished deck swiftly. It also adds a measure of slip resistance whereas paint can end up being unsafe in damp conditions. Paints supply an almost countless variety of colors as well as lusters, so you can pick a high gloss yellow, a matte eco-friendly or anything in between.
